I never use MB screen wash. Just buy a concentrated mix from a known brand. I buy 5 litre bottles and dilute them in the container - just add some to your washer to create space in the container. I'll admit that I tend to run slightly more concentrated than may be needed for the current weather, but then that's to ensure that as winter approaches the headlamp washers don't have too diluted fluid in them to not freeze.
